Description
Use of Unmaintained Third Party Components (CWE-1104) in the NuGet dependency components in AxxonSoft Axxon One VMS 2.0.0 through 2.0.4 on Windows allows a remote attacker to execute arbitrary code or bypass security features via exploitation of vulnerable third-party packages such as Google.Protobuf, DynamicData, System.Runtime.CompilerServices.Unsafe, and others.
EPSS Score:
0%
Comprehensive Technical Analysis of EUVD-2025-27546
1. Vulnerability Assessment and Severity Evaluation
Vulnerability Description: The vulnerability EUVD-2025-27546 pertains to the use of unmaintained third-party components (CWE-1104) in the NuGet dependency components within AxxonSoft Axxon One VMS versions 2.0.0 through 2.0.4 on Windows. This vulnerability allows a remote attacker to execute arbitrary code or bypass security features by exploiting vulnerable third-party packages such as Google.Protobuf, DynamicData, System.Runtime.CompilerServices.Unsafe, and others.
Severity Evaluation:
The vulnerability has a CVSS base score of 9.8, which is classified as critical. The CVSS vector string CVSS:3.1/AV:N/AC:L/PR:N/UI:N/S:U/C:H/I:H/A:H indicates the following:
- Attack Vector (AV): Network (N)
- Attack Complexity (AC): Low (L)
- Privileges Required (PR): None (N)
- User Interaction (UI): None (N)
- Scope (S): Unchanged (U)
- Confidentiality (C): High (H)
- Integrity (I): High (H)
- Availability (A): High (H)
This high severity score underscores the critical nature of the vulnerability, which can lead to significant impacts on confidentiality, integrity, and availability.
2. Potential Attack Vectors and Exploitation Methods
Attack Vectors:
- Remote Code Execution (RCE): An attacker can exploit the vulnerability to execute arbitrary code on the target system.
- Security Feature Bypass: The vulnerability can be used to bypass security features, potentially leading to unauthorized access or data exfiltration.
Exploitation Methods:
- Exploiting Vulnerable Packages: Attackers can target known vulnerabilities in the third-party packages (e.g., Google.Protobuf, DynamicData) to gain unauthorized access or execute malicious code.
- Supply Chain Attacks: By compromising the third-party components, attackers can introduce malicious code into the supply chain, affecting all systems that use these components.
3. Affected Systems and Software Versions
Affected Systems:
- AxxonSoft Axxon One VMS versions 2.0.0 through 2.0.4 running on Windows.
Software Versions:
- All versions of Axxon One VMS from 2.0.0 to 2.0.4 are affected.
4. Recommended Mitigation Strategies
Immediate Actions:
- Patch Management: Apply the latest patches and updates provided by AxxonSoft to mitigate the vulnerability.
- Dependency Management: Review and update all third-party dependencies to their latest, secure versions.
- Network Segmentation: Implement network segmentation to limit the spread of potential attacks.
Long-Term Strategies:
- Regular Audits: Conduct regular security audits and vulnerability assessments of third-party components.
- Automated Monitoring: Use automated tools to monitor for vulnerabilities in third-party dependencies.
- Incident Response Plan: Develop and maintain an incident response plan to quickly address any security breaches.
5. Impact on European Cybersecurity Landscape
Regulatory Compliance:
- Organizations using AxxonSoft Axxon One VMS must ensure compliance with relevant regulations such as GDPR, which mandates the protection of personal data.
- Failure to address this vulnerability could result in regulatory penalties and legal consequences.
Industry Impact:
- The vulnerability affects critical infrastructure, including video management systems, which are widely used in surveillance and security applications.
- Compromised systems could lead to significant security breaches, data leaks, and operational disruptions.
6. Technical Details for Security Professionals
Vulnerability Identification:
- CVE ID: CVE-2025-10220
- EUVD ID: EUVD-2025-27546
- ENISA ID Product: d2d544b2-ac58-3188-a445-bc2bd53ff907
- ENISA ID Vendor: f02a0dd6-b87c-3d7b-afe3-4a3deea76594
Technical Recommendations:
- Dependency Scanning: Use dependency scanning tools to identify and update vulnerable third-party components.
- Code Review: Conduct thorough code reviews to ensure that all third-party components are up-to-date and secure.
- Security Testing: Implement continuous security testing, including static and dynamic analysis, to identify and mitigate vulnerabilities.
References:
By addressing this vulnerability promptly and comprehensively, organizations can significantly reduce the risk of exploitation and ensure the security and integrity of their systems.